Output fd1880580b53320d9e32bd47af24634c860cc719d5870c9b50fe450cf9a7d3cf:19

value
1649926
script pubkey
OP_0 OP_PUSHBYTES_20 155ced119b5eb5475361552d892ae145ea577db3
address
bc1qz4ww6yvmt665w5mp25kcj2hpgh49wldnq48p68
transaction
fd1880580b53320d9e32bd47af24634c860cc719d5870c9b50fe450cf9a7d3cf
confirmations
99
spent
true